Abstract
The literature review examines the main previously published and current regulatory documents regulating the work of women, lists harmful and dangerous factors characteristic of the work of drivers of freight, passenger and motor-car railway rolling stock. Railway transport refers to enterprises with a continuous technological process, a shift nature of work and work at night. Driving professions related to train traffic and shunting work are characterized by a high level of nervous and emotional tension. The modernization of modern production leads to a weakening of the adverse influence of factors of the production environment (physical, chemical), the severity of labour and an increase in nervous and emotional tension, hypodynamia and hypokinesia, work regimes. The work of a woman of reproductive age in harmful working conditions will inevitably affect not only her health, but also the child born to her. To solve the issue of the possibility of attracting women to work in railway transport as a machinist and assistant machinist of electric rolling stock of high-speed and high-speed traffic, comprehensive physiological and hygienic studies of the profession of a machinist and assistant machinist in railway transport from the point of view of the physiological and psychophysiological characteristics of the female body should be performed. The review provides state social guarantees for the protection of the health of working women, especially during pregnancy, proves the need for scientific justification of hygienic requirements that ensure the safe work of women in the profession of a machinist, as well as measures and requirements for the prevention of violations in the state of reproductive health. In preparing the review, the databases Scopus, Web of Science, Medline, The Cochrane Library, EMBASE, Global Health, CyberLeninka, RSCI were used.
